State economic development officials hope to have a draft of an economic assessment completed by June 1. That assessment will form the outline for a comprehensive, 20-year strategy that can bring higher paying jobs to New Mexico and help build the private sector.
To reach that deadline, New Mexico’s Economic Development Department has contracted with a research company to reach out to regional governments and economic development organizations.
